Yes, it’s possible to have a slow leak of amniotic fluid and still be okay, but it’s important to get checked by your healthcare provider right away Slow leaking of amniotic fluid is possible and often signals a slow rupture of membranes, requiring immediate medical attention. They can make sure there’s no infection or other risks and decide the best care for you and your baby.

How do you know if you’re leaking amniotic fluid It will usually be clear and odorless but may sometimes contain traces of blood or mucus It’s generally a gush but can start as a slow drip or leak

Read on to learn the signs of leaking amniotic fluid.

Most pregnant people experience leaking amniotic fluid at the end of their pregnancy when labor is starting The amniotic sac usually ruptures within 24 hours after the start of labor. Yes, it's possible that during pregnancy your amniotic sac could break and leak amniotic fluid before you're in labor If that happens, you have one of these conditions

Prom stands for premature rupture of membranes, also called prelabor rupture of membranes. Leaking amniotic fluid might feel like a gush of warm fluid or a slow trickle from the vagina
